A Boundary-Aware Non-parametric Granular-Ball Classifier Based on Minimum Description Length
MDL-GBC constructs class-conditional granular balls by comparing single-ball, two-ball, and core-boundary models under a unified MDL criterion and aggregates them for prediction, achieving the best average accuracy and Macro-F1 on 18 benchmarks.
